Output fefa72db1da7ca32f02e9aa2f4932828dd83a4ca976d3080c28aaad666dc331b:4

value
390914
script pubkey
OP_0 OP_PUSHBYTES_20 dc99067883f5219fb9678e8b43fab6d3c35e7043
address
bc1qmjvsv7yr75selwt83695874k60p4uuzr5tc059
transaction
fefa72db1da7ca32f02e9aa2f4932828dd83a4ca976d3080c28aaad666dc331b
confirmations
294313
spent
true